“I started drawing when I was about 4 or 5 years old. I simply picked up chalks and drew on doors and walls, it used to drive my grandpa mad! I always loved it naturally and it is one of the reasons why I am able to paint today. I have been teaching since 2003, starting in New Zealand, and during my teaching I have seen many people who would love to improve their paintings skills, but have limited drawing skills.

I am pleased to have been invited to conduct the online watercolour workshops organised by French Escapade, and I would like to use the opportunity to emphasis my teaching in drawing for Watercolour. My students will hopefully realize by the end of the course that Watercolour is not that difficult once you can draw properly.

Lisa Wang’s Biography:

Melbourne based artist and art teacher, Lisa completed a 4 years bachelor degree with the major in Fashion Design and won several prizes in Hong Kong, Taiwan and mainland of China.

In 2002, Lisa emigrated to New Zealand. During her time there she developed further as an artist, and became a respected art teacher in Dunedin. She exhibited widely and received a number of prestigious awards for her work. In early 2007, Lisa moved to Australia, and started working as a full-time artist. In 2008 she completed a series of paintings featuring Victorian sheepdog trials, which were very well received by the local art community. The following year she was commissioned by the Geelong Football Club to complete a series of major oil paintings to commemorate the 150th anniversary of the club. Those paintings are now part of the club’s permanent collection held at the Cardinia Park Club Rooms.

Lisa paints in both oils and watercolour. She is a member of the VAS and the WSV, and the Vice President of the Watercolour Society of Victoria. Lisa has held 6 solo exhibitions and many group exhibitions. In recent years she has travelled worldwide on painting trips with internationally renown master artists. Lisa enjoys working with an extensive variety of subjects, but portraits and wildlife are her favourite. Her confident brush work, use of colour and ability to capture light making her paintings unique and highly sought after by art lovers and collectors world wide.
